언제 질문 졸업할 수 있을까요?

언제 질문 졸업할 수 있을까요?

QA

언제 질문 졸업할 수 있을까요?

본문

<?php
  $test = count($extra = explode("|", $write['extra']));
  print_r($test);
?>

배열개수 잘 나오는데요

 

제가 알고 싶은거는

 

  $test1 = count($extra1 = explode("|", $write['extra1']));

  $test2 = count($extra2 = explode("|", $write['extra'2]));

 

1)이 두개의 배열갯수중에 더 많은 값을 뽑아내고

2) 만약 7이라면 그다음부터 

i값이 증가되도록 하고 싶습니다. 그런데 증가하도록 하는 코드는 스크립트로 해야 해서요. 동적추가에 적용할거라서요 쉽지않네요

 

 

이 질문에 댓글 쓰기 :

답변 2

. 실행순서는 php -> script 입니다

. 따라서 모든 계산을 php 에서 처리하신후 스크립트에서 해당 변수를 사용하시면 됩니다

 

1) 두개의 배열갯수중 더 많은 값을 뽑아내고


 $test3 = 0;
 if($test1 > $test2){
   $test3 = $test1;
}elseif($test1 < $test2){
   $test3 = $test2;
}else{
  $test3 = $test1;
}

 

위처럼 하면 $test3 에 값이 더 많은 변수가 담길것이고

 

2) 그다음에 해당 test3 변수는 script 에서 

<?php echo $test3;?> 

 

의 형태로 쓰시면 됩니다

 

<?php

~~

~~

if($test1 >= $test2) $max= $test1; else $max = $test2;

?>

<script>

i=<?php echo $max?>;

i++;

alert(i)

</script>

 

답변을 작성하시기 전에 로그인 해주세요.
전체 80
QA 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T